Although the usual cause of diffusion is a concentration gradient, diffusion can also be caused by an activity gradient, as in reverse osmosis, by a pressure gradient, by a temperature gradient, or by the application of an external force field, as in a centrifuge. 虽然扩散的一般 原因是浓度梯度,但 能动梯度也能引起扩 散如反渗透过程,压 力梯度、温度梯度和 外场力都可引起扩散, 如离心分离

Molecular diffusion induced by temperature is thermal diffusion, and that from an external field is forced diffusion. Both are uncommon in chemical engineering. Only diffusion under a concentration gradient is considered in this chapter. 由温度引起的分子 扩散称为热扩散, 由外场力引起的扩 散称为强制扩散。 这两种扩散方式在 化学工程中并不常 见。本章仅讨论由 浓度梯度引起的质 量扩散

Diffusion is not restricted to molecular transfer through stagnant layers of solid or fluid. It also takes place when fluids of different compositions are mixed. 扩散并不局 限于分子通过固 体或液体停滞膜 的传递。当不同 组成的流体相混 合时也会发生扩 散
